Several thoughts on this:
1) My cable company is now offering DVR tuners (40GB HD, firewire USB, S-video and analog out ports for transfer to other media from the HD) so I got one to replace my regular digital tuner and the cr@ppy VCR. I haven't tried recording from the music channels or dubbing yet, but you can see where I can conceivably go with this. There are always other options...

2) Raiding the offices of the software company is illegal no matter what law they use. The whole point of non-centralized P2P is that there are no files on a central server or gateway. So if the stated purpose was to find "share" files on the company computers, the police are going to be SOL.

3) The RIAA isn't raiding offices here yet. They prefer to attact individuals with threats and intimidation. Of course, we do have that parking lot raid in California to think about... Scary that you can get jumped on for CD-R media now.

But at the same time, we can buy all sorts of playback equipment (portable players, DVD players, car stereos, etc.) that proudly proclaim that they are CD-R/RW compatible. Now, if you believe the RIAA when they say all the material on a CD-R is illegal, then why in the name of Pete are there so many things you can play the things on? There is a definite sense of schizophrenia here.

In short, the RIAA needs to make up its mind as to what it wants. You want me to buy your product?
a) Obey the courts when they tell you that the pricing is excessive.
b) Provide something I actually want to listen to-release some of the older stuff as it originally existed so that those of us still hoarding vinyl don't have to resort to looking for the material elsewhere.
c) Stop spending your alleged dwindling profits on harassment and put it into developing new artists that have real talent. I know I'm sick of the same five "performers" hogging the charts and airwaves.

As has been asked before, when is the raid on the record companies here? I'd love to see what's in the alternate sets of books!
